Eastman’s Women’s Chorus: Celebrating Suffrage Through Song

The Eastman School of Music’s Women’s Chorus presents an evening of music focused on celebrating the Suffrage Movement and powerful women leaders throughout history, including repertoire celebrating the contributions of Harriet Tubman, Emily Dickinson, Malala Yousafzai, and others. The Faculty Artist Series Presents: Celebrating Eastman’s Collaborative Pianists, Chiao-Wen Cheng, Irina Lupines, Pi-Lin Ni, and Priscilla Yuen, piano

The Faculty Artist Series presents Celebrating Eastman’s Collaborative Pianists, Chiao-Wen Cheng, Irina Lupines, Pi-Lin Ni, and Priscilla Yuen, piano, Monday, September 10, at 7:30 p.m. in Kilbourn Hall. The concert will include guest artists Mark Kellogg, euphonium (Associate Professor); Oleh Krysa, violin (Professor); Guy Johnston, cello (Associate Professor); and Chien-Kwan Lin, saxophone (Associate Professor).
